brachiosaur

[brak-ee-uh-sawr]

brachiosaur Definition

a large herbivorous dinosaur of the late Jurassic period, with a long neck and small head..

Summary: brachiosaur in Brief

A 'brachiosaur' [brak-ee-uh-sawr] is a large herbivorous dinosaur from the late Jurassic period. It is known for its long neck and small head, and was one of the tallest dinosaurs ever discovered.
